kyle021 Posted March 18, 2020 Report Share Posted March 18, 2020 Great players often get put in bad scheme fits or don’t mesh with coaching staffs and spend way to much time with that team trying to fit in and it kills the perception of the player by the league and the players confidence. Every player can be great, but 80% of players that are high caliber players are playing at a high caliber bc of the scheme and staff and surrounding environments. JJ Watt and Von Miller and Aaron Donald’s beast everywhere and in any scheme, but you have guys like Logan Ryan who are amazing in one scheme and the best NB in the league and can go to a different team or scheme and then just flat out fail and be out of the league in a few years if they don’t recover. I think Beasley is the kind of player that if you put him in the right scheme and environment that he will live up to his traits and ball and give you a high return of investment. Face Posted March 18, 2020 Report Share Posted March 18, 2020 13 hours ago, Callidus said: I wason the football future forum and a falcon was saying he was more of a all around guy now than a pure pass rusher. I personally think they tinkered with him too much. I hate saying this because fans always try to rationalize signings by saying the guy was in the “wrong scheme” or was misused, but in this case he had a very good 2 years at left end. Then they decided to play him at OLB on early downs & move up to edge on passing downs. Which is fine, that’s what guys like Von Miller & Khalil Mack did. But VB did it after 2 good years so had to focus a good bit on developing off ball LBer stuff. From there they just kept trying other shit. Face Posted March 18, 2020 Report Share Posted March 18, 2020 Beasley had one of the insane combines in recent memory....4.53, 41 inch vertical, 130 broad, 6.91 3 cone. And it shows. His burst is incredible. I’d play him solely at LOLB so he can line up against slow footed RT’s. Pure nickel rusher, keep it simple & he’s the type who could really impact games with only 20-25 snaps... TNTitans, and ChemEngr79 2 Link to post Share on other sites More sharing options...
